Set alongside the historical Dubai Creek, Al Jaddaf is a well-connected commercial and residential district. With a wide range of affordable apartments, nearby public transportation, and ample amenities, this neighborhood remains a favorite amongst young workers and families alike.
Additionally, the area is also home to waterfront residences and luxurious serviced hotels boasting pristine views of the creek, making it a prime investment location.

Navigating the Sectors: The Sub-Communities of Al Jaddaf
The Al Jaddaf area changes character from one block to the next. A tenant near the metro gets a very different daily routine from someone living beside the creek, while businesses closer to the old shipyards work within a more commercial setting.
Jaddaf Waterfront and Culture Village
This creekside pocket carries the most polished address in Al Jaddaf, Dubai. Dubai Wharf, Palazzo Versace Dubai, the Mohammed Bin Rashid Library, and Jameel Arts Centre all fall within or beside the waterfront zone. Apartments here often come with canal views, larger balconies, hotel-style facilities, and quick access to the promenade.
Dubai Healthcare City Phase 2
New residential towers and off-plan schemes dominate this part of the district. Farhad Azizi Residence, Creek Views, Binghatti Ghost, and several newer projects give buyers a broad choice of studios and family apartments. The medical district next door also attracts healthcare staff, business owners, and tenants who want to live near their workplace.
The Metro-Side Residential Core
Buildings around Al Jaddaf Avenue, Ayedh Tower, Jaddaf Views, and Al Jadaf Metro Station suit residents who place commuting above creek frontage. Groceries, casual restaurants, salons, pharmacies, and bus stops appear throughout these streets. Rents can also start lower than in branded waterfront buildings.
The Shipyard and Commercial Belt
Boatbuilding remains part of the district’s identity. Workshops, yards, storage units, and a small supply of warehouses occupy the older commercial side of Al Jaddaf Dubai, close to road links leading toward Ras Al Khor, Umm Ramool, and Dubai International Airport. Residential choices are thinner here, but the location works well for operators who need central access.
Al Jaddaf Real Estate Market: 2026 Sales & Rental Pricing Matrix
Property costs in the Al Jaddaf area can jump sharply between an older inland building and a new waterfront launch. Furnishing, creek views, payment plans, and branded services also move the figure. The table below gives a compact 2026 guide based on recent listing data and recorded rental activity.
Property Type | Typical Annual Rent | 2026 Sale Guide |
Studio apartment | AED 44,000 to AED 68,000 | Area average near AED 1.53 million |
1-bedroom apartment | AED 57,000 to AED 95,000 | Area average near AED 1.45 million |
2-bedroom apartment | AED 85,000 to AED 133,000 | Area average near AED 2.17 million |
3-bedroom apartment | AED 145,000 to AED 179,000 | Area average near AED 3.82 million |
Office | AED 130,000 to AED 286,000 | Current listings run from about AED 1.52 million to AED 5.53 million |
Warehouse | AED 300,000 to AED 1.5 million | Sale stock is limited and usually priced after plot, power, access, and built-up area checks |
These figures work as an early budget filter, not a final valuation. A serviced residence on the creek can cost far more than a similar-sized unit near the inland streets. In Al Jaddaf, Dubai, building age and exact position often affect price as much as bedroom count.
Unrivaled Strategic Logistics & Transportation Hubs
Al Jadaf and Creek stations serve the community on the Dubai Metro Green Line. RTA lists them as G29 and G30, giving passengers direct rail access toward Dubai Healthcare City, Oud Metha, BurJuman, Union, Deira, and Al Qusais.
Drivers can leave the district through Al Khail Road, Sheikh Rashid Road, Oud Metha Road, and the Dubai-Al Ain Road corridor. That road network puts Business Bay about 12 minutes away in normal traffic, though peak-hour travel can take longer.
Creekside residents also have access to Al Jaddaf Marine Transport Station. Boat services connect the waterfront with Dubai Creek Harbour, while local bus stops cover the metro, residential towers, hospitals, and nearby employment districts.
Freight and service businesses gain another advantage. The district lies close to Ras Al Khor Industrial Area, Umm Ramool, and Dubai International Airport, which is around 9 minutes away.
Living in Al Jaddaf: Pros and Cons
Living in Al Jaddaf works well for people who want a central Dubai address without paying Downtown-level prices. Metro access, nearby hospitals, creekfront spots, and a broad choice of apartments make daily life fairly convenient. Still, the experience changes by building and street. Construction, traffic during busy hours, and fewer large shopping venues may affect some residents more than others.
Pros
- Central position without downtown pricing: Many buildings place residents within a short drive of Business Bay, Bur Dubai, Dubai Festival City, and the airport. Housing costs still vary, but older buildings can offer better space for the annual rent.
- Two metro stations: Al Jadaf and Creek stations, reduce dependence on taxis for daily travel. Several apartment clusters also have bus stops within a short walk.
- Creekfront culture and leisure: Jameel Arts Centre, the Mohammed Bin Rashid Library, Dubai Wharf, hotels, and waterfront paths give the district more to do than a standard apartment quarter.
- Plenty of homes to choose from: Al Jaddaf gives tenants more than one type of address. Some prefer an older building with larger rooms, while others look for a furnished apartment near the metro. Hotel residences, recently completed towers, and high-end creekfront homes are also available across the neighborhood.
Cons
- Building work is still common: Development continues around Dubai Healthcare City Phase 2 and several empty plots nearby. Residents in certain buildings may hear construction during the day, especially when a new tower is at an early stage. Dust and short road diversions can also appear from time to time.
- Walking conditions change from street to street: A stroll beside Dubai Creek can be enjoyable, particularly around Jameel Arts Centre and the waterfront. Further inland, the experience is less comfortable. Wide roads, unfinished pavements, construction fences, and limited shade can make even a short walk tiring during warmer months.
- Bigger shopping trips take a little planning: The neighborhood has enough mini marts and supermarkets for bread, milk, cleaning products, and last-minute groceries. For clothes, electronics, family entertainment, or a full weekly shop, most residents head to Wafi City or Dubai Festival City Mall. Dubai Mall is another option, though it is farther away.
- Traffic changes the travel time: Al Jaddaf is close to Oud Metha, Business Bay, and Dubai International Airport, but the roads do get busy. School drop-offs slow things down in the morning. Office traffic does the same later in the day, so a quick 10-minute drive can easily run longer.
Community Lifestyle: Dining, Shopping & Wellness
Most day-to-day errands stay close to home in Al Jaddaf. A resident can grab groceries from a neighborhood store, have coffee nearby, visit a pharmacy, or head downstairs to the building gym. That part is simple.
The waterfront has its own character. Around Dubai Wharf and Jameel Arts Centre, evenings often involve a walk beside the creek, a quiet meal, or some time outdoors once the heat drops. For a full shopping day, residents usually drive to Wafi City or Dubai Festival City Mall.
Restaurants & Cafes
Food choices range from neighborhood cafeterias to hotel dining rooms. Trouvaille, Kimuraya, Enigma, and Souk Restaurant cover casual meals, Japanese food, and higher-end dining, while the waterfront hotels add lounges and creek-view restaurants. Coffee shops and bakeries are more common around Al Jaddaf Avenue, Dubai Wharf, and the newer residential towers.
Wellness options are usually built into the property. Many newer buildings provide gyms, pools, yoga areas, children’s play zones, and walking space. Residents also have quick access to Dubai Healthcare City, sports facilities around Al Wasl Club, and the waterfront promenade.
Shopping & Supermarkets
Small supermarkets, mini marts, pharmacies, laundries, and salons serve most residential pockets. Day-to-day errands rarely require a long drive.
For a larger shop, Wafi City remains the closest established mall for many residents. Dubai Festival City Mall and Dubai Mall add wider fashion, entertainment, and dining choices, while several new ground-floor retail units are opening below apartment towers in the Al Jaddaf area.
